What Are French Doors?
French doors are double doors that are generally hinged and are identified by big glass panes. These doors can be opened inwards or outwards and are developed to develop a welcoming shift between indoor and outside areas. When they include windows-- either on the door itself or as sidelights-- they provide natural light and a breathtaking view, making them a popular option among homeowners.
Types of French Doors with Windows
French doors been available in numerous styles and setups. Here are a few of the most typical types:
|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Standard French | Functions numerous small panes (lites) divided by grids, offering a traditional appearance. |
| Contemporary French | Big, undisturbed glass panels that concentrate on minimalism and maximize light. |
| French Sliding Doors | Integrates the design of French doors with the functionality of sliding systems. |
| French Doors with Sidelights | Flank either side of the main door, supplying extra natural light and boosting visual appeals. |
| French Doors with Transoms | Found above the main doors, these windows even more improve natural light and heighten the visual appeal. |
Advantages of Installing French Doors with Windows
Natural Light: One of the primary benefits of French doors with windows is their ability to make the most of natural light in a home, brightening up even the darkest corners.
Visual Appeal: Their design adaptability enables them to match various architectural styles, adding to a home's total aesthetic beauty.
Area Efficiency: Unlike standard hinged doors, French doors can be designed to open the area and create a flow in between spaces or from indoor to outdoor locations.
Increased Home Value: Installing classy functions like French doors with windows can boost the residential or commercial property worth and bring in potential purchasers.
Energy Efficiency: Modern French doors are typically developed with energy-efficient glazing options, assisting keep indoor temperatures and possibly reducing energy bills.

Frequently asked questions
Q1: Are French doors with windows energy efficient?A1: Yes, many contemporary French doors are designed with energy-efficient functions, such as Low-E glass and insulated frames, which assist maintain temperature and lower energy expenses. Q2: Can I personalize the style of French doors with windows?A2: Absolutely!French doors can be personalized in terms of color, material, grid patterns, and the variety of panes to match your visual choices. Q3: How do I preserve the glass on my French doors?A3: Regular cleaning with a gentle glass cleaner and routine examinations of sealsand hardware are advised to maintain their appearance and function. Q4: What are sidelights, and do I need them?A4: Sidelights are narrow windows flanking a door.
